Hi!
I haven’t been on in awhile.
My name is Don. If any of you frequent Smokstak I’m Monsonmotors.
I recently traded a fairly nice unrestored ‘35 Chevy two door sedan with local (but unrelated to me) family history for a 1938 Chevy pickup.
I’m much more a truck guy than a car guy.
The truck I got came in a hundred pieces. But the sheet metal is nice even by dry central CA standards.
It had three wrong wheels but due to my collection I dug up three correct wheels.
So far, missing grill and hood ornament. But, the search is still ongoing.
All sheet metal including nice rear fenders and a good tailgate are here.
Previous owner appears to have restored the frame about 50 years ago. I would say nearly 99% dry inside storage since then.
I will have lots and lots of Chevy pickup questions.
Thank you!
